A Century Young!

A very happy birthday to another one of our industry’s longest-standing organizations: The Associated Builders and Owners of Greater New York recently celebrated its 100th with its annual dinner dance at Cipriani Wall Street, where this group of sharp-dressed men and women were honored for outstanding contributions to the real estate industry. The honorees (see if you can read them all in one breath): The Trump Organization, Levine Builders/Douglas Development, Stellar Management, Glenwood Management, Rose Associates, Sterling Equities, Kreisler Borg Florman General Construction Co, Delta Management, M&R Management, Cooper Square Realty, Kellner & Livingston, Jerome Belson Enterprises, Caran Properties, JAD Corp, NYS lieutenant governor Richard Ravitch, Webb & Brooker, Urstadt Biddle, Merit Operating Corp, and The Zucker Organization. To the winners (and those of you not passed out), congrats!
